Title Thalassemia genetic screening based on next generation sequencing in two centers of China
Description Thalassemia is a heterogeneous group of blood disorders affecting the hemoglobin genes and resulting in ineffective erythropoiesis. We retrospectively analyzed data of 28043 Chinese women who particiapted pre-conception and early pregnancy thalassemia screenings based on next generation sequecing in Yunnan province and Chenzhou city, Hunan province. During the screenings, variants in α-globin and β-globin genes were analyzed in each individual.
